I wanted to create a build-on-budget deck and also I wanted to build something red and green.

After I noticed the Predator Dragon the idea of devouring some creatures to let one dragon become a quite big one came into my mind. In the deck there are a lot of 1 Mana cards. With the elves I am trying to generate a big mana pool as soon as possible to bring out the dragons. I can use Browbeat or Commune with Nature to search for them if the oppenent doesnt take 5 dmg. With Dragon Fodder and all the other low-cost creatures - so is the plan - I will be able to generate a good army of creatures my Predator Dragon can devour while entering the battlefield. Creatures

Arbor Elf can be used to untap a target forest. For tapping the elf I can add one extra green mana to my manapool. I also thought about untapping a with Wild Growth enchanted land, so that there are two extra green manas I could add to my mana pool - but I am still looking for a modern legal replacement.

Llanowar Elves I can use as well as a low-cost creature for devouring when Predator Dragon enters the field. I am also able to generate an extra green mana for tapping the card.

Predator Dragon is the one and only death machine in this deck. It is important to use the devour 2 to let it become a great killer with flying and haste. So the main idea is to bring as much creatures onto the field as possible - dont forget about Dragon Fodder which can produce two 1/1 goblin tokens that can be eaten too and also taste delicious.

Wild Cantor is good because of the choice to pay the cast with a red or a green mana. Its primary just for the devour of a dragon in case I still have one mana left in my pool. The effect to create a mana of any color for sacrificing it isnt quite helpful and shouldnt be used often in the upcoming games.

Instants

Lightning Bolt gives the possibility to eliminate a target oppenent creature - or at least to give some dmg to that creature - or to reduce the opponents life points.

Sorcerys

Browbeat will be used to "search" for the Predator Dragon - the library is getting smaller and smaller. The opponent player can decide to take 5 dmg instead, which is quite nice as well.

Sylvan Scrying: there may will be the problem that there arent enough mountains to bring out the dragon. This card helps to look up for a land - must not be a basic land - I may will need for casting the dragon as soon as possible.

Commune with Nature is the guarantee to look for the dragon.

Dragon Fodder will be used to create those two tokens before casting the dragon so that the Predator Dragon can devour them both.

Lands

Rugged Highlands do have the bonus of that one life point youll get when the highlands come into play. This negates that the highlands come into play tapped. Everytime the highlands are tapped, I can decide to add a green or a red mana to my manapool. That gives some flexibility to the manapool.

Evolving Wilds can bring out that one mountain or that one forest youll need for your play in the next turn (search for a basic land, it comes into play tapped).
